Transaction e2cfb13cda60e9435b99b37c802215958bac4657031e5cf3d11cbebbc6c893b0
1 Input
1 Output
-
e2cfb13cda60e9435b99b37c802215958bac4657031e5cf3d11cbebbc6c893b0:0
- value
- 619313
- script pubkey
- OP_0 OP_PUSHBYTES_20 c39f16ccd4d2009be39e03fc0a94ce43260c6283
- address
- bc1qcw03dnx56gqfhcu7q07q49xwgvnqcc5rfdlspu